Gang Offensive in Port-au-Prince Neighborhood Displaces Thousands

A coordinated attack by the 'Viv Ansanm' gang coalition in the Cité Soleil district of Port-au-Prince has forced 13,200 people to flee their homes in under 48 hours. The UN International Organization for Migration (IOM) reported that residents sought shelter in temporary camps and schools in relatively safer zones of the capital. The violence involved heavy gunfire and the burning of residential blocks. This surge in displacement highlights the continuing volatility of territory control between rival gangs.
